一安装
要在Ubuntu上安装Git服务器,需要按照以下步骤进行操作:
-
安装Git:
sudo apt-get update sudo apt-get install git
-
创建一个Git用户和一个Git仓库目录:
sudo adduser git sudo mkdir /home/git/repo.git sudo chown git:git /home/git/repo.git
-
初始化Git仓库:
cd /home/git/repo.git sudo git init --bare
注意:这里创建的是一个裸仓库(bare repository),它不包含工作区,只包含版本库,适合用于Git服务器。
-
添加SSH公钥:
在客户端上生成SSH公钥,并将公钥添加到服务器的authorized_keys文件中。添加公钥后,就可以使用SSH协议与服务器通信,例如克隆仓库、推送代码等。
-
克隆仓库:
在客户端上使用以下命令克隆Git仓库:
git clone git@your-server:/home/git/repo.git
其中your-server为服务器的IP地址或域名。
现在你已经成功在Ubuntu上安装了一个Git服务器,并且可以与客户端进行交互。如果需要更高级的配置和管理,可以考虑使用GitLab或GitHub等第三方Git服务器软件。
client和ser